Attendance & Punctuality

Students must arrive at school by 08:45 AM. A minimum of 75% attendance is required to qualify for term-end exams. Leave requests must be signed by parents and approved by the Principal.

Classroom Etiquette

Respect for teachers and fellow classmates is mandatory. Active participation, regular assignment submission, and maintaining quietness inside academic zones are expected from all students.

School Uniform Guidelines

All students must wear clean and ironed school uniforms. The standard attire consists of:

Days Boys Uniform Girls Uniform
Monday - Friday Standard blue trousers, light blue shirt, tie, belt, black leather shoes, blue socks Standard blue pinafore skirt, light blue shirt, tie, belt, black shoes, blue socks
Saturday White sports trousers, house-color polo shirt, white canvas shoes, white socks White sports skirt, house-color polo shirt, white canvas shoes, white socks

Disciplinary Guidelines for Parents

  • Please check student diaries and our school communication app daily for homework updates, administrative notices, or specific teacher remarks.
  • Refrain from sending sick children to school. A medical certificate must accompany sick leaves exceeding three consecutive school days.
  • Electronic gadgets, mobile phones, gaming devices, toys, and luxury accessories are strictly prohibited inside the school premises and will be confiscated if found.
